The Hexadecimal Color #A1004A is a contrast shade of Brown. #A1004A RGB value is rgb(161, 0, 74). RGB Color Model of #A1004A consists of 63% red, 0% green and 29% blue. HSL color Mode of #A1004A has 332°(degrees) Hue, 100% Saturation and 32% Lightness. #A1004A color has an wavelength of 410.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#A1004A is #CC3366.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#A1004A is #904. The Closest Color to #A1004A is #A52A2A. Official Name of #A1004A Hex Code is Jazzberry Jam.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#A1004A is 0 Cyan 100 Magenta 54 Yellow 37 Black and #A1004A CMY is 0, 100, 54.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#A1004A

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
